Book excerpt: This report focuses on the engineering practice of chemical grouting, summarizing the findings of a study to improve design and control techniques for chemical grouting in soils. Improved methods for the planning, control and evaluation of chemical grouting are now available. These include a better understanding of injection behavior, grouted materials, electronic process monitoring for better field performance and improved geophysical testing methods to measure grouting quality.

Book excerpt: Proceedings of the Conference on Grouting in Geotechnical Engineering, held in New Orleans, Louisiana, February 10-12, 1982. Sponsored by the Geotechnical Engineering Division of ASCE. Cosponsored by ASCE/AIME Underground Technology Research Council; Louisiana Section, ASCE; New Orleans Branch, ASCE. This collection contains 65 papers describing advances in grouting materials and technology throughout the world over the past two decades. Topics include: materials for cement and mortar grouts; materials for chemical grouts; dam grouting technology and its application, along with design and control for dam grouting; chemical grouting technology and applications, including the behavior of chemically grouted soil; grouting for tunnels, shafts, and mines; alternative grouting technologies, including super-high-pressure liquid jets, flash-setting grout, cement grouts in offshore steel structures, and pressure injection grouting of landfills; applications of grouting technology; and testing and control for grouting.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Vol. 1 summarizes present grouting technology applicable to soils. It includes all aspects of grouting, from theory to present practices; from the history of grouting to recommendations for improved techniques. Vol 2 provides guidelines for the design and conduct of soil grouting operations, from the selection of the grout and the design of the injection pattern to construction control methods and evaluation of the completed treatment. It empasizes grouting applications associated with excavation and tunneling in an urban environment.
